The aims of the study have been summarised by Alan Javier Hernandez Alvarez :
“Harnessing the Power of Black Soldier Fly Larvae for Bioactive Peptide Discovery”
This project aims to explore the potential of Black Soldier Fly Larvae (BSFL) as a sustainable source of bioactive peptides, with a focus on antimicrobial peptides (AMPs). Specifically, we will investigate how different feedstocks influence the production of AMPs, both those naturally produced in situ by the larvae and those generated through enzymatic-assisted hydrolysis. Additionally, we will assess the impact of BSFL-derived bioactivities on the pig microbiome, examining their potential role in modulating gut microbial composition and enhancing gut health. This study integrates bioprocess optimization, peptide characterization, and microbiome analysis, contributing to the development of novel functional ingredients for livestock health and disease prevention.
